Catchline at repeal: Loan of personal property with possession for five years or
reservation -- Effect in absence of recorded evidence or will.
History: Repealed 2015 Ky. Acts ch. 37, sec. 16, effective January 1, 2016. --
Recodified 1942 Ky. Acts ch. 208, sec. 1, effective October 1, 1942, from Ky. Stat.
sec. 1909.
